Bill Weld Feeling Better and Better About Taking On Donald Trump in 2020

Former Massachusetts governor William F. Weld said he expects to make it official in April that he'll challenge President Donald Trump in the 2020 Republican primaries.

"I doubt there would be anything to prevent me doing this. I'm feeling more comfortable with this all the time," Weld told SeacoastOnline.com on Monday, March 25.

In New Hampshire, Republican Governor Chris Sununu Might Take On Democratic U.S. Senator Jeanne Shaheen in 2020

Matthew McDonald

New Hampshire Governor Chris Sununu recently called U.S. Senator Jeanne Shaheen "very vulnerable" while leaving the door open he might take her on in 2020 instead of running for a third two-year term as governor.

Shaheen, 72, is expected to run for a third term in the U.S. Senate. A former governor of New Hampshire (1997-2003), Shaheen lost to Chris Sununu's older brother, John Sununu (now 54), in the 2002 U.S. Senate race in New Hampshire, and then beat him in 2008. She won re-election in 2014.
